Instructions. In a small bowl, whisk together the olive oil, red wine vinegar and honey. Taste and season the dressing with salt and pepper. On a large platter, layer the sliced oranges, grapefruit, red onions and arugula. Drizzle the vinaigrette on top then garnish with pomegranate seeds and serve immediately.

In a medium bowl, mix the orange juice, orange zest, lemon juice, mustard, maple syrup, salt and a grind of fresh black pepper. Gradually whisk in the olive oil 1 tablespoon at a time (8 tablespoons total), until creamy and emulsified. If desired, season with additional salt. Store refrigerated for up to 1 week; bring to room temperature prior.
